Добавил:
Upload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з: Предмет: Файл:
Учебник Математики и информатики.doc
Скачиваний:
85
Добавлен:
03.05.2019
Размер:
24.89 Mб
Скачать

§ 2.2. Представление информации

Информация – это сведения об окружающем мире и протекающих в них процессах, воспринимаемые человеком или специализированным устройством, например ЭВМ, для обеспечения целенаправленной деятельности.

Информация, как мы убедились ранее, может быть по своему виду: числовой, текстовой, графической, звуковой, видео и др. Она также может быть постоянной (неменяющейся), переменной, случайной, вероятностной. Наибольший интерес при решении задач обработки и анализа представляет переменная информация, так как она позволяет выявлять причинно-следственные связи в исследуемых процессах и явлениях.

Любая информация, обрабатываемая в ЭВМ, должна быть представлена в двоичном виде {0;1}, то есть должна быть закодирована комбинацией этих цифр. Различные виды информации (числа, тексты, графика, звук) имеют свои правила кодирования. Коды отдельных значений, относящиеся к различным видам информации, могут совпадать. Поэтому расшифровка кодированных данных осуществляется по контексту при выполнении команд реализуемой программы3.

В теории информации и кибернетики при обработке, передаче и приёме информации осуществляется кодирование (декодирование) информации. Это комплекс преобразований состоящих из ряда отдельных самостоятельных операций, основными из которых являются:

  • кодирование источника сообщения – когда символы естественного языка заменяются символами абстрактного алфавита;

  • канальное кодирование – когда полученная цифровая последовательность, преобразуется к виду удобному для защищенной передачи информации по каналу связи. Это обеспечивает определение и устранение ошибок в информационном потоке, появившихся в результате воздействия помех в дискретном канале связи (защита от шума).

Специалистам информационно-аналитической работы необходимо знать основы преобразования информации при её вводе и выводе в АИС. Это позволяет эффективно осуществлять процессы планирования загрузки и использования имеющегося ресурса вычислительной техники.

  1. Абстрактный алфавит

Работа по обработке и передаче информации может иметь огромную трудоёмкость, и её надо автоматизировать. Для этого очень важно унифицировать форму представления данных – для этого обычно используется приём кодирования, то есть выражение данных одного типа через данные другого типа. Естественные человеческие языки - это не что иное, как системы кодирования понятий для выражения мыслей посредством речи. К языкам близко примыкают азбуки (системы кодирования компонентов языка с помощью графических символов). Проблема универсального средства кодирования достаточно успешно реализуется в отдельных отраслях техники, науки и культуры. В качестве примеров можно привести систему записи математических выражений, телеграфную азбуку, морскую флажковую азбуку, систему Брайля для слепых и многое другое.

Символы естественного Символы кодового (абстрактного)

алфавита алфавита

А 000

Б 123 Код

В 301

. .

Я 111

m=4 ( кодовый алфавит: 0,1,2,3), n=3.

В результате кодирования последовательность элементов сообщения на естественном языке, заменяется по определённому правилу последовательностью кодовых символов. Множество всех кодовых последовательностей (кодовых комбинаций) образуют код. Совокупность символов, из которых составляются кодовые последовательности, называют кодовым алфавитом, а их число m (объём кодового алфавита) – основанием кода. Число символов n в кодовой комбинации называется значностью кода или длиной кодовой комбинации.

Таким образом, чтобы привести символы сообщения к виду удобному для передачи и ввода в ЭВМ их кодируют, то есть заменяют символами абстрактного алфавита. При приёме (выводе информации) сообщения производится обратная операция – декодирование.